
Crepe cake with tomatoes and cheese
Description
The bake is easy and quick to make. The crepe cake disappears in an instant—it’s that tasty and appetizing. Before serving, you can put it in a preheated oven for 5 minutes or in the microwave for 1–2 minutes to melt the cheese on top and inside the dish. The bake is ready. Serve at the table.
Instructions
- 1
Step 1

Prepare the listed ingredients. You can use large tomatoes or cherry tomatoes.
- 2
Step 2

Crack chicken eggs into a deep bowl; add salt and pour in cold water. Whisk everything together with a whisk for about 1 minute. You can substitute water with milk, kefir, or whey.
- 3
Step 3

Add the wheat flour and whisk everything with a whisk. Then pour in the vegetable oil and leave the dough for 15 minutes.
- 4
Step 4

Heat the frying pan; the first time, grease it with vegetable oil and pour some of the batter onto it. Cook each pancake for about a minute per side.
- 5
Step 5

In the same way, bake all of the pancakes from the remaining batter.
- 6
Step 6

Grate the cheese on a fine grater, rinse the tomatoes under water and dice them small, keeping a couple aside for garnish.
- 7
Step 7

Spread the first pancake with mayonnaise or sour cream, then spread a little grated cheese and chopped tomatoes on top. Cover with the second pancake and repeat the procedure.
- 8
Step 8

Assemble the rest of the crepe cake this way, covering the top with a thick layer of grated cheese. Chill the dish in the refrigerator for 1 hour so it can set and absorb the flavors.
- 9
Step 9

Before serving, decorate the cake to your taste with the remaining tomatoes and fresh herbs.
- 10
Step 10

You can slice it into serving-sized pieces.
